Job Description
Join our team who is committed to the delivery of the highest quality health care service.  We are seeking a full-time Compliance Officer that is self-motivated, energetic, and a take charge individual.

Responsibilities include: Develop and implement a Compliance Program for the participating Milwaukee Community Health Centers that produces individualized compliance assessment for each participating Milwaukee CHC, maintain an up-to-date knowledge of federal and state rules and regulations that govern Milwaukee Federally Qualified Health Centers, oversee and monitor the development and implementation of the Health Centers’ Compliance Program annual work plans, identify high risk areas and potential areas of compliance vulnerability through risk assessment, Identify methods to reduce the Health Centers’ vulnerability to fraud and abuse, develop and coordinate a training program that focuses on the components of the Compliance Program and that seeks to ensure that all Individuals Affiliated with Health Center are knowledgeable of, and comply with, pertinent federal and state standards and Health Center’s Compliance Program and Standards of Conduct, perform audits as needed, Develop, initiate, maintain, and revise policies and procedures for the general operation of the Compliance Program and its related activities, develop and periodically review and update Standards of Conduct to ensure continuing currency and relevance in providing guidance to management and employees, collaborate with departments to direct compliance issues for investigation and resolution, respond to alleged violations of rules, regulations, policies, procedures by evaluating or recommending the initiation of investigative procedures, provide reports on a regular basis, boards and senior management informed of the operation and progress of compliance efforts, ensure proper reporting of violations or potential violations to duly authorized enforcement agencies, Institute and maintain an effective compliance communication program for the organization, work with the Human Resources Departments and others as appropriate to develop an effective compliance training program, maintain strict confidentiality about individual health center findings and proprietary information.
